+static int
+awin_mmc_set_clock(struct awin_mmc_softc *sc, u_int freq)
+{
+       uint32_t odly, sdly, clksrc, n, m, clk;
+       u_int osc24m_freq = AWIN_REF_FREQ / 1000;
+       u_int pll_freq;
+
+       if (awin_chip_id() == AWIN_CHIP_ID_A80) {
+               pll_freq = awin_periph0_get_rate() / 1000;
+       } else {
+               pll_freq = awin_pll6_get_rate() / 1000;
+       }
+
+#ifdef AWIN_MMC_DEBUG
+       aprint_normal_dev(sc->sc_dev, "freq = %d, pll_freq = %d\n",
+           freq, pll_freq);
+#endif
+
+       if (freq <= 400) {
+               odly = 0;
+               sdly = 0;
+               clksrc = AWIN_SD_CLK_SRC_SEL_OSC24M;
+               n = 2;
+               m = ((osc24m_freq / (1 << n)) / freq) - 1;
+       } else if (freq <= 25000) {
+               odly = 0;
+               sdly = 5;
+               clksrc = AWIN_SD_CLK_SRC_SEL_PLL6;
+               n = awin_chip_id() == AWIN_CHIP_ID_A80 ? 2 : 0;
+               m = ((pll_freq / freq) / (1 << n)) - 1;
+       } else if (freq <= 50000) {
+               odly = awin_chip_id() == AWIN_CHIP_ID_A80 ? 5 : 3;
+               sdly = awin_chip_id() == AWIN_CHIP_ID_A80 ? 4 : 5;
+               clksrc = AWIN_SD_CLK_SRC_SEL_PLL6;
+               n = awin_chip_id() == AWIN_CHIP_ID_A80 ? 2 : 0;
+               m = ((pll_freq / freq) / (1 << n)) - 1;
+       } else {
+               /* UHS speeds not implemented yet */
+               return EIO;
+       }
+
+       clk = bus_space_read_4(sc->sc_bst, sc->sc_clk_bsh, 0);
+       clk &= ~AWIN_SD_CLK_SRC_SEL;
+       clk |= __SHIFTIN(clksrc, AWIN_SD_CLK_SRC_SEL);
+       clk &= ~AWIN_SD_CLK_DIV_RATIO_N;
+       clk |= __SHIFTIN(n, AWIN_SD_CLK_DIV_RATIO_N);
+       clk &= ~AWIN_SD_CLK_DIV_RATIO_M;
+       clk |= __SHIFTIN(m, AWIN_SD_CLK_DIV_RATIO_M);
+       clk &= ~AWIN_SD_CLK_OUTPUT_PHASE_CTR;
+       clk |= __SHIFTIN(odly, AWIN_SD_CLK_OUTPUT_PHASE_CTR);
+       clk &= ~AWIN_SD_CLK_PHASE_CTR;
+       clk |= __SHIFTIN(sdly, AWIN_SD_CLK_PHASE_CTR);
+       clk |= AWIN_PLL_CFG_ENABLE;
+       bus_space_write_4(sc->sc_bst, sc->sc_clk_bsh, 0, clk);
+
+       return 0;
+}
